Rukovanje fotoaparatom
Držite fotoaparat dalje od prekomjernih vibracija,
prevelike sile ili pritiska.
Izbjegavajte korištenje fotoaparata u sljedećim uvjetima
jer mogu oštetiti objektiv, LCD-monitor, tražilo ili kućište
fotoaparata. Navedeno može prouzročiti i kvar fotoaparata
ili onemogućiti snimanje.
Ispuštanje fotoaparata ili udaranje o tvrdu podlogu
Sjedenje s fotoaparatom u džepu hlača ili nasilno
guranje fotoaparata u punu torbu
Dodavanje pribora na vrpcu fotoaparata
Presnažno pritiskanje objektiva ili LCD-monitora
Fotoaparat nije otporan na prašinu, prskanje ili vodu.
Izbjegavajte uporabu fotoaparata na mjestima gdje ima
mnogo prašine ili pijeska ili gdje može doći u kontakt s
vodom.
Izbjegavajte uporabu fotoaparata u sljedećim uvjetima jer
mogu predstavljati rizik da vjetar, voda ili strani materijal
uđu u fotoaparat kroz objektiv ili otvore oko gumba. Budite
oprezni jer te situacije mogu oštetiti fotoaparat i takve se
štete možda neće moći popraviti.
Na mjestima koja su izuzetno prašnjava ili pjeskovita
Na kiši ili pored obale, gdje fotoaparat može biti izložen
vodi
Kondenzacija (zamagljivanje objektiva, LCD-monitora ili tražila)
Do kondenzacije dolazi kad je fotoaparat izložen naglim
promjenama temperature ili vlažnosti. Izbjegavajte uvjete
u kojima se objektiv, LCD-monitor ili tražilo mogu zaprljati,
koji mogu izazvati plijesan ili oštetiti fotoaparat.
Dođe li do kondenzacije, isključite fotoaparat i pričekajte
otprilike dva sata prije sljedeće uporabe. Kada se
fotoaparat prilagodi okolnoj temperaturi, zamagljenost će
prirodno nestati.

Camera handling
Keep the camera away from excessive vibration, force,
or pressure.
Avoid using the camera under the following conditions,
which may damage the lens, LCD monitor, viewfinder,
or camera body. This may also cause the camera to
malfunction or prevent recording.
• Dropping or hitting the camera against a hard surface
• Sitting down with the camera in your pants pocket or
forcing it into a full bag
• Adding accessories to the camera strap
• Pushing with excessive force on the lens or LCD monitor
The camera is not dust resistant, splash resistant, or
waterproof.
Avoid using the camera in places with excessive dust
or sand, or where water can come into contact with the
camera.
Avoid using the camera under the following conditions,
which present a risk that sand, water, or foreign material
may enter the camera through the lens or openings around
buttons. Be especially careful because these conditions
may damage the camera, and such damage may not be
repairable.
• In extremely dusty or sandy places
• In the rain or by the shore, where the camera may be
exposed to water
Condensation (When the lens, the LCD monitor, or viewfinder, is fogged up)
Condensation may occur when the camera is exposed to
sudden changes of temperature or humidity. Avoid these
conditions, which may make the lens, LCD monitor, or
viewfinder, dirty, cause mould, or damage the camera.
If condensation does occur, turn off the camera and wait
about two hours before using it. Once the camera adjusts
to the surrounding temperature, the fogging will clear
naturally.
